Kerem Shalom to Ashkelon
Updated: March 22, 2024 06:24 AMKerem Shalom to Ashkelon - Language, Currency, Distance, How to Reach, Expenses, Best time to go, What to Eat, Where to Go, FAQ
Language
- The official language of Israel is Hebrew. However, Arabic and English are also widely spoken.
Currency
- The currency of Israel is the Israeli new shekel (NIS). It is divided into 100 agorot.
Distance
- The distance between Kerem Shalom and Ashkelon is approximately 60 kilometers (37 miles).
How to Reach
- The best way to reach Ashkelon from Kerem Shalom is by car. The journey takes approximately 1 hour.
- You can also take a bus from Kerem Shalom to Ashkelon. The journey takes approximately 1 hour 30 minutes.
Expenses
- The cost of a bus ticket from Kerem Shalom to Ashkelon is approximately 20 NIS.
- The cost of a taxi from Kerem Shalom to Ashkelon is approximately 100 NIS.
- The cost of food and accommodation in Ashkelon varies depending on your budget.
Best time to go
- The best time to visit Ashkelon is during the spring or fall, when the weather is mild.
What to Eat
- Ashkelon is known for its seafood. Some of the local specialties include grilled fish, calamari, and shrimp.
Where to Go
- Some of the popular tourist attractions in Ashkelon include:
- The Ashkelon National Park
- The Ashkelon Marina
- The Ashkelon Beach
- The Ashkelon Museum
